Bhubaneswar: Monday saw 12 more persons testing positive for H1N1 virus, taking the total number of swine flu cases in the state to 46.
Among the 12 cases, eight were reported from Khurda, two from Cuttack and one each from Sambalpur and Sundargarh districts. The swab samples were tested in seven hospitals in the twin cities.
The first swine flu death of this season was reported from the state capital on Saturday.
The State government had earlier directed government as well as privately-run hospitals to set up special wards to treat the infected persons.
